To get old postings from sixhub, send mail to archive-server@sixhub.uucp
with a subject which looks like this:

   send cbip/FILE to user@node.domain

Example:

  send cbip/v06i721 to jowsmith@maggot.unyuug.org
  send cbip/v05i404 to root@mysite.uucp

If you are a site appearing in the uucp maps, then site.uucp is valid.
Bang paths are not valid. If you send some address with fancy stuff in
it, colons, percents, or exclamations, the request will go in the "can't
read" file.

The volume and issue number appears on every posting, and in the index
posted every now and again. It will be of the form v##i###, and that's
the filename you request.

Of course you will not be notified if your address is in any other
format... think about it, if I could send a notification I could send
the file you wanted.

For now the files will be in shar format (the archive server uses that
for everything else). As soon as I get time I will teach it to send
those files as is.
